AI Summary
-
Proposes a constitutional amendment to increase the maximum allowable debt for Missouri school districts from 15% to 20% of the value of taxable tangible property within the district
-
Requires voter approval at the November 2026 general election or a special election called by the governor
-
Maintains the existing 5% debt limit for counties, cities, incorporated towns, villages, and other political subdivisions
-
Retains current voting thresholds: four-sevenths approval required at general municipal, primary, or general elections; two-thirds approval required at all other elections
Legislative Description
Increases the debt limit for school districts
